Name: Crystal Pier and Pacific Beach
Type: beach
Reliability: consistent
Best Swell: SW Offshore Wind: NE

Crystal Pier and Pacific Beach in San Diego County is an exposed beach break that usually has waves. Summer offers the favoured conditions for surfing. The best wind direction is from the northeast. Groundswells are more common than windswells and the ideal swell angle is from the southwest. The beach break provides left and right handers. Best around mid tide when the tide is falling. It's often crowded here. Rocks are a hazard.
